How can I obtain a EIN number for a corporation without a social security number?

Answered by: admin  — 8 June, 2013

Dear Visitor,

When filing an SS-4 for with the IRS (the form using which one obtains an EIN) the IRS requires listing a company representative and his/her/its tax ID number. Tax ID number can be SSN, EIN, or ITIN (individual tax ID given to foreign individuals with no SSN).

If you want to be the representative on file, and have SSN, you must use it. If you don’t have SSN or ITIN you can file without listing any tax ID, provided you will obtain ITIN next time you file company tax return, if its will be required at the time of filing.
